The Asantehene Otumfuo Osei Tutu II has donated GH¢50,000 to the family of the late Major Maxwell Mahama.
Advertisement
According to Otumfuo, the money is to sponsor the education of the children of the late major.
The money was donated to the family at the Manhyia Palace during a courtesy call by the family of the late major Mahama.
Otumfuor, however, described Major Maxwell Mahama as a gentle soldier who dedicated his life to the service of the country.
Advertisement
The delegation that called on the Asantehene included the family head of Major Mahama, his father and widow, Barbara Mahama.
Otumfuo urged the family to take solace in the fact that God who blessed them with the Major has taken him back.
